Tornado on the Prarie Near Miami, TX 5/28/94
Photo by Thom Trimble
This shows the tornado at around 8:15
PM CDT with John Monteverdi video taping it. Since the tornado
caused no damage to structures and never passed into an urban
area, it was given the lowest F-scale rating of F0. However, the
debris field from 10 km away was so obvious and the rotation even
more so, the opinion of the experienced chasers present (besides
me and Thom Trimble, also Mike Foster) that this tornado, if in
an urban area, would have caused at least F2-F3 damage.
Tornado on the Prarie Near Miami, TX 5/28/94
Photo by Thom Trimble
This shows the tornado at around 8:20
PM CDT. There was considerable debris observable on the video
rapidly rotating around the funnel.
